International Building, ground floor interior consisting of the central Fifth Avenue entrance lobby extending westward to the eastern wall of the elevator banks; mezzanine interior consisting of the upper part of the Fifth Avenue entrance lobby extending westward to the eastern wall of the elevator banks; and the fixtures and interior components of these spaces including, but not limited to, wall surfaces, ceiling surfaces, floor surfaces, escalators, light fixtures, indicator signs, directory boards, service doors, and revolving doors; 630 Fifth Avenue, Borough of Manhattan
builit 1934-35; architects, The Associated Architects
